1. Introduction
1.1 Preface
Thank you very much for purchasing FANTEC FULL HD MEDIA PLAYER. We hope
you will enjoy using it as a great home entertainment partner. This player ha s the
following functionality.
A/V Output
• HDMI V1.3 for high-definition video and digital audio
• Composite & component video and stereo audio for analogue audio-visual
connection
• S/PDIF optical & coaxial interface for high-fidelity digital audio
• Supports major audio, video and image file formats (1080p HD video decoding)
• Movie format:
AVI/MKV/XVID/DIVX/TS/MTS/M2TS/MPG/MP4/MOV/VOB/ISO/IFO/DAT/
RM/RMVB/FLV/DVD MENU Playback/DVD ISO Playback /H.264/AVCHD
Supports SRT, SSA, ASS, SMI, SAMI, TXT, SUB, SUB+IDX, MKS subtitle format
NOTE: Subtitle and Video must have the same name, (e.g. 123.avi and 123.srt)
Supports fast forward, rewind, pause, previous song, next song, audio switching,
subtitle switching, loop playback, time search operation
• Music format:
MP3/WMA/WAV/AAC/FLAC/Digital downmix
Supports dynamic lyrics display of music (lyrics and music should have same
name)
Supports built-in album art display for music
Supports fast forward, rewind, pause, previous song, next song, loop playback
• Photo format:
HD JPEG/BMP/GIF/TIF/PNG
Photo slide show with background music
Supports zoom, move and rotate
• Tex t fo rmat:
Supports .TXT file
Supports switching of diverse backgrounds style, text font, color
Supports manual wrap, flip, and automatic wrap browsing
When View pictures or read the text, you can listen to music at the same time
• File system format:
NTFS, FAT32

1.3 Cautions
T he FANTEC FULL HD MEDIA PLAYER design and manufacture has your safety in
mind. In order to safely and effectively use this player, please read the following
before usage.
1.3.1 Usage Cautions
User should not modify this player. If commercial hard disk is being used, the
environmental temperature should be within +5 °C ~ +35 °C.
1.3.2 Power
The player’s power voltage: DC 12V.
When using this player, please connect the supplied AC adapter or AC adapter cable
to the player’s power jack. When placing the adapter cable, make sure it can not get
damaged or be subject to pressure. To reduce the risk of electric shock, unplug the
adapter first before cleaning it. Never connect the adapter to the player in a humid or
dusty area. Do not replace the adapter or cable’s wire or connector.
1.3.3 Radio Interference
- If not properly shielded, almost all electronic devices will get radio interference.
Under some conditions, your player might get interference.
- The design of this player has followed the FCC/CE standard, and has followed the
following rules:
(1) This player may not cause harmful interference;
(2) This player could accept some interference received including interference that
may
cause undesired operation.
1.3.4 Repair
If the player has a problem, you should take it to an appointed repair center and let
the specialists do the repair, never repair the player yourself, you might damage the
player or endanger yourself or your data.
1.3.5 Disposing of the Player
When you dispose of the player, be sure to dispose it appropriately. Some countries
may regulate disposal of electrical device, please consult with your local authority.
1.3.6 Hard Disk Cautions
The player uses an internal hard disk for data storage, in normal case, format or
repair is not required.
- Physical impact may create bad sector in the hard disk, you can use CHKDSK to fix
the problem.
- All data stored in the player may be lost due to physical impact, electrical shock,

power lost, HDD format etc. Please backup your data.
- It is suggested to do defragment after a long period of usage.
- Regularly backup the data in the hard disk so that it can be recovered in the event
of data corruption or loss. Our company takes no responsibility for loss of data stored
on the hard disk.
1.3.7 Others
When using this player, please do not let the player come into contact with water or
other liquid, if water is accidentally spilled on the player, please use a dry cloth to
absorb the spillage.
Electronic products are vulnerable, when using please avoid shaking or hitting the
player, and do not press the buttons too hard.
Do not let the player come into contact with water or other liquid.
Do not disassemble the player, repair the player or change the design of the player,
any damage done will not be included in the repair policy.
Do not press the buttons of the player too hard.
Avoid hitting the player with hard object, avoid shaking the player, and stay away
from magnetic fields.
During electrostatic discharge and the strong electromagnetic field, the product will
malfunction, then unplug the power cable and the product will return to normal
performance next time it is powered on.

10.2 Streaming via UPnP
A built-in UPnP (Universal Plug and Play) client has been integrated on the system,
which allows the FANTEC FULL HD media player to auto-detect UPnP Media
Servers on the network. You can browse and stream media files from them.
10.2.1 Installing the UPnP server on your PC
There’re a lot of free and commercial UPnP Media Server software, such as
Windows Media Connect, Windows Media Player 10/11/12, XBMC Media Center
(Linux/Mac/Windows), MediaTomb (Linux), etc. Please install one of them on your
computer. In the following chapters, we will take Windows Media Player 11 on
Microsoft Windows XP SP2 for an example.

14. Upgrading the Firmware
The firmware is the operating system (OS) installed on the device. Firmware
upgrades can bring new features, improvements and bug fixes.
Download the latest firmware from www.fantec.de.
Step 1: Prepare the USB pen
You will need a USB pen for firmware upgrade. Make sure that the device is empty!
Please copy the firmware file to the root directory of the device. Do not change the
file name.
Step 2: Power on the FANTEC media device and connect it with TV.
Step 3: Connect the USB pen
Plug the USB pen into one of the slots of the media device.
Step 4: Enter SETTINGS, UPGRADE and select LOCAL UPDATE.
The firmware installation will start after a minute. You will see the upgrade process on
the TV screen.
Please wait for about 1 minute until the installation is completed. Then the device will
restart itself.
Note:
Do not turn off the power during installation.
Do not unplug the USB pen during firmware installation.
